Job Description for General Manager - Facilities
* Facility manager is involved in both strategic planning and day-to-day operations, particularly in relation to buildings and premises.
* He/ She is responsible for the management of services and processes that support the core work of an organisation.
* To ensure that an organisation has the most suitable working environment for its employees and their activities.
* To use best work practice to improve efficiency, by reducing operating costs while increasing productivity.
* To direct and plan essential central services such as contract management; building and grounds maintenance; house-keeping, cleaning; mail, archiving, catering and vending; health and safety; cafe, maintainence and horticulture, electrical utilities and communications, infrastructure; waste disposal and space management.
* To prepare documents to put out tenders for contractors.
* To supervise and coordinate work of contractors.
* To calculate and compare costs for required goods or services to achieve maximum value for money;
* To plan for future development in line with strategic organizational objectives.
* To ensure that the building meets health and safety requirements.
* To ensure that flammable and hazardous materials are stored in the proper manner in a safe place.
* To plan best allocation and utilisation of space and resources , or re-organising current premises;
* To check that agreed work by staff or contractors has been completed satisfactorily and following up on any deficiencies.
* To coordinate and lead one or more teams to cover various areas of responsibility.
* To use performance management techniques to monitor and demonstrate achievement of agreed service levels and to lead on improvement;
* To respond appropriately to emergencies or urgent issues as they arise.
* He/ She would be trained to organize events. End-end knowledge.
* Basic knowledge of building fire NOC, Elevator's license.
* Maintain the schedule of herbal pest control in the premises.
* Maintain schedule of rain water pumps and server lines.

Job Description for Manager-Maintenance
* Responsible for the management of maintenance of all institute units to ensure that units are maintained in a safe and reasonable manner.
* To conduct inspections of the institute buildings on the regular basis for needed services and repairs .
* To coordinate emergency and regular repairs and coordinate repairs to buildings .
* To maintain fire protection systems and equipment in the institute.
* To Supervise grounds maintenance .
* To coordinate maintenance and repairs to structural, mechanical and electrical systems.
* To coordinate maintenance and repairs of Ac's, heating and ventilation systems,water pumps etc.
* To coordinate maintenance and repairs of building interiors and exteriors .
* To coordinate maintenance and repairs of finishing, ceilings, flooring and roofing .
* To coordinate maintenance and repairs of overhead tanks and to ensure continuous water supply in the Institute .
* To ensure work place safety is practiced.
* Conduct electrical audit on monthly basis.
* Ensure all safety equipments are operational
* To structure a rigorous maintenance schedule of all equipment in a preventive and proactive manner.
* Obtain safety certificate from government organisations whenever required.
* Training staff under him on general safety, first aid, and fire.

Job Description for Head - Security
* To head security and safety of the entire campus.
* To plan, organize,coordinate and direct security and safety.
* Security operations includes immediate response/action to criminal incidents, emergency medical incidents,hazardous incidents,potentially violent incidents,auto incidents and others.
* To prevent and detect signs of intrusion and ensure security of doors, windows, and gates of the Institute.
* To ensure no one can enter in the premises without visitor's card.
* 6. To answer alarms and investigate disturbances. To investigate fires to determine causes and pursue any signs of possible arson.
* Monitor and authorize entrance and departure of employees, visitors, and other persons to guard against theft and maintain security of premises.
* Write reports of daily activities and irregularities, such as equipment or property damage, theft, presence of unauthorized persons, or unusual occurrences.
* Call police or fire departments in cases of emergency, such as fire or presence of unauthorized persons.
* Circulate notices among visitors, patrons, and employees to preserve order and protect institute property.
* Answer telephone calls to take messages, answer questions, and provide information during non-business hours or when switchboard is closed.
* Warn persons of rule infractions or violations, and apprehend or evict violators from premises, using force when necessary.
* Operate detecting devices to screen individuals and prevent passage of prohibited articles into restricted areas.
* To escort and guide guests in the institution.
* Escort or drive motor vehicle to transport individuals to specified locations and to provide personal protection.
*
* Inspect and adjust security systems, equipment, and machinery to ensure operational use and to detect evidence of tampering.
* 17. Assist in CCTV management related tasks.
* Should maintain a zero tolerance approach in matter of security.
* Train all staff under him on first- aid and fire.

Job Description for IT Manager
Standard activities are likely to include:
* The Information Technology Manager is responsible for maintaining computer hardware, software and networks with there IT assistants.
* To evaluate user needs and system functionality and ensuring that ICT facilities meet these needs.
* To plan, develop and implement the ICT budget, obtaining competitive prices from suppliers where appropriate, to ensure cost effectiveness.
* To schedule upgrades and security backups of hardware and software systems.
* To research and give direction to installing new systems to diferrent location with in the campus.
* To ensure the smooth running of all ICT systems, including anti-virus software, print services and email provision.
* To ensure that software licensing laws are adhered to.
* To provide secure access to the network .
* To ensure the security of data from internal and external attack.
* To provide users with appropriate support and advice.
* To manage crisis situations, which may involve complex technical hardware or software problems.
* Mentoring and training new ICT support staff.
* To keep up to date with the latest technologies/softwares.
* Deep knowledge of cyber laws under IT- Act 2005.
* Channelize the domain knowledge understandable to all users.

Job Description for Cafeteria Manager
Cafeteria Manager is responsible for maintaining the cafeteria in terms of planning and coordinating menus, infrastructure, repairs, student and staff control and development.To provide over-all management (e.g. Water ,cleanliness, AC's, timely food service etc.) for a major food service unit serving a larger volume of meals.
* To plan, organize, assign, and supervise the work of a number of diversified personnel engaged in food preparation and service.
* To observe quality of food service and give instructions for the maintenance of high standards.
* To develop and prepare menus according to sound dietary principles.
* To ensure that weekly menu is properly displayed.
* To able to take formal and informal feedback from stuents and staff for improvement.
* To review inventory and requisitions and purchases food supplies as required by anticipated volume.
* To make direct special purchases.
* To ensure that cafeteria acounts are maintained,budgeting is done and dues are clear.
* To assess performance and complete formal performance evaluation.
* To assign and train personnel and determine work schedules.
* To interview and recommend employees to be hired.
* To resolve minor employee and student's grievances.
* To perform other duties as required.
* Knowledge of prevention of food adulteration etc.
* Should have experience in organizing large functions, maintaining food quality, deciding the menu and layout.

Job Description for Manager Personnel
* To compile and keep personnel records. Record data for each employee, such as address, monthly earnings, absences, changes in job titles, salary, supervisory reports on ability, and date of and reason for termination.
* To compile and type reports from employment records. File employment records and maintain employee files and the HR filing system.
* To verify attendance, hours worked, leave details and pay adjustment and to complete time sheets showing employees’ arrival and departure time.
* To distribute and collect timecards during each pay period.
* To issue employee statements of earnings and deduction.
* To provide cafeteria facilities to faculty and staff.
* To take care of employee Grievances & employee relations.
* To maintain an employee provident fund and gratuity records Ensure timely payment to those retiring or leaving institute..
* Record employee information, such as exemptions, transfers, and resignations, in order to maintain and update payroll records.
* Keep informed about changes in tax and deduction laws that apply to the payroll process
* Provide information to employees and managers on payroll matters, tax issues, benefit plans, and collective agreement provisions.
* To verify, and process forms and documentation for administration of benefits such as pension plans, and unemployment and medical insurance.
* To compile statistical reports, statements, and summaries related to pay and benefits accounts.
* To assist with the day-to-day efficient operation of the HR office.
